Training
Along with playtime, several daycares additionally provide organized activities that maintain dogs psychologically and physically involved throughout the day. This includes challenge playthings, training sessions, and other tasks that help to avoid boredom and harmful behaviors (like chewing up your sofa).

Ask the day care regarding their staff-to-dog ratio. Ideally, one experienced member of personnel need to be assigned to a team of dogs of no more than 15-- anymore than that and a harmful scenario could establish.

An excellent daycare will split dogs into teams based upon size, age, and task degree. This helps to make sure that every person has a positive experience, and it likewise teaches canines to grab social cues from other pets and people. This socialization can assist prevent dog-on-dog aggression and dispute as a whole.
